## Meridex Environments & Log Tailing

Quick notes for whoever inherits this. We run three environments: sandbox, staging, and prod. To tail logs, use the `mxtail` CLI — it wraps our internal log broker and handles env switching so you don't have to juggle contexts manually. Flags are mostly self-explanatory; `--follow` and `--since` cover 90% of use cases.

Before running anything, make sure your local config matches what the service expects. Here are the current configuration values for each environment:

config for tagaf-bawif:
[norok]
host = norok.ordinworks.local
user = norok_svc
database = norok_prod

Break-glass access for Moonward's tide-table widget should be used only when the scheduled chart-generation job fails and on-call cannot reach the primary maintainer. The emergency account bypasses SSO and writes an audit entry to the widget's deploy log, so reviewers should confirm every break-glass session has a matching incident ticket. Access is granted through the fallback console, which validates a short passphrase rather than a token. That passphrase is recorded immediately below this paragraph.

unlock words, hahaf-fajeg: quenmir-belius

Title: Webhook retries fire after a 2xx on Dunmore sandbox. Repro: 1) Register endpoint returning 200 with 3s delay. 2) Trigger order.created event. 3) Observe duplicate delivery at 30s. Expected: ack on any 2xx. Suspect timeout set below handler delay. Reviewer: verify against sandbox using the token below.

session JWT of yaguf-tahop = eyJhbGciOiJIUzI1NiIsInR5cCI6IkpXVCJ9.eyJzdWIiOiIIvtUmFqQ_4In0.rjsW2NuF59R8